The History of the Origin of the Name Xing

The name Xing has its origins in Chinese culture and language. In Chinese, the name Xing (星) means “star” or “planet”. It is a gender-neutral name often used in both male and female contexts.

In Chinese mythology and folklore, stars hold a special significance as they are believed to have a connection to fate and destiny. Naming a child Xing can symbolize a wish for the child to shine bright and reach for the stars in life.

Etymology of the name: roots and original meaning

The name Xing is of Chinese origin and carries a beautiful meaning related to stars. In Chinese culture, stars symbolize guidance, brilliance, and hope. The name Xing is often associated with the vastness of the universe and the celestial bodies that light up the night sky.

Derived from the Chinese character 星 (Xīng), which directly translates to “star” in English, Xing is a gender-neutral name that exudes a sense of cosmic energy and wonder. The character for Xing is visually striking, resembling a cluster of stars shining brightly in the darkness.

Root Meaning
星 (Xīng) Star; celestial body

The Name Xing in Other Languages

In Chinese, the name Xing (星) means star, which symbolizes brightness and success. In Mandarin, Xing is written as 星. It is a unisex name that can be given to both boys and girls.

When translated into other languages, the meaning and pronunciation of the name Xing may vary:

  • Spanish: In Spanish, the name Xing may be pronounced as “zing” and is not a common name in Spanish-speaking countries.
  • French: In French, the name Xing can be difficult to pronounce due to the unique combination of sounds not commonly found in the French language.
  • German: In German, the name Xing may be pronounced as “ksing” due to the pronunciation rules of the German language.
  • Japanese: In Japanese, the name Xing may be written as 星, which is pronounced as “hoshi” and also means star.

Overall, the name Xing has a unique and meaningful origin in Chinese, but its pronunciation and interpretation may vary when translated into other languages.
